Axial distribution of band 3-positive intercalated cells in the collecting duct of control and ammonium chloride-loaded rabbits

Kidney International. Supplement
Jill W VerlanderC C Tisher

Abstract

Recent studies have suggested that less than 10% of intercalated cells in the rabbit outer cortical collecting duct (CCD) [1, 2] and less than 3% in the connecting segment (CNT) [3] are identifiable by functional criteria as acid-secreting (type A or alpha) intercalated cells. Other studies, using peanut lectin-binding and the absence of apical endocytic activity to identify bicarbonate-secreting (type B or beta) intercalated cells, have suggested that acid-loading increases the percentage of alpha intercalated cells in the CCD. Because our preliminary observations of band 3 immunoreactivity suggest that the percentages of alpha intercalated cells in the rabbit outer CCD and the CNT are underestimated by physiologic studies and are not altered by chronic acid-loading, we quantified the percentage of alpha intercalated cells in various segments of the collecting duct using light microscopic immunohistochemistry in kidneys of rabbits receiving tap water (control) or 75 mM NH4Cl for 12 days plus 8 daily gavages of 2 to 6 mEq NH4Cl/kg body wt. Mean urine pH values were 5.96 in acid-loaded animals versus 8.47 in controls.
